Output 531fcc960ae9d20431075bd79c4430559ce0105bed60ca4d218bb8c1b994ea92:0

value
65743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af0451929a793ed4f6bdf7151b453bf9ae3fd55e OP_EQUAL
address
3HeRMBKJLPfZSUg3ghRAd9XsDTQHzHnGbA
transaction
531fcc960ae9d20431075bd79c4430559ce0105bed60ca4d218bb8c1b994ea92
confirmations
29787
spent
true